Strands of artificial "pearls" individually knotted, gems hand-set and pronged, plastic bangles more fabulous than ivory...

Carole Tanenbaum had no idea just how magical and addictive vintage costume jewellery could be until she viewed a collection in London in the 1970s: "I was immediately drawn to the colours, scale and designs-a kaleidoscope of gems. I was hooked, and my passion for fabulous fakes hasn't abated." Today, her private collection boasts some of the finest pieces ever created. including the eight hundred spectacular costume jewels showcased here-many of them one-of-a-kind runway pieces or rare. hard-to-find treasures.

In Vintage Costume Jewellery, Carole Tanenbaum shares her passion and her expertise with novice and seasoned collectors alike. Her dazzling pieces reflect the fascinating history of vintage costume jewellery-a story that starts with mass-produced Victorian jewellery, moves through the wonderfully sophisticated lines of Art Deco geometrics and the showstopping glamour of Hollywood and parks at the doorstep of 1990s designer and artisanal jewellery.
